1. The New Era of Medical Equipment Power: Why Lithium Batteries Are Essential
Medical devices must operate with absolute precision. A single power interruption can cause system failure, diagnostic errors, or even life-threatening delays. Lithium battery technology has become the preferred choice for medical OEMs because of its outstanding performance.
1.1 Lightweight and Compact Design
Medical devices such as portable ventilators, handheld diagnostic systems, and wearable monitors require smaller and lighter energy systems. Lithium batteries offer:
- Up to 70% weight reduction compared with lead-acid
- Smaller form factor for portable medical tools
- Enhanced comfort for home-care and patient-mounted devices
1.2 High Safety Standards for Critical Applications
Yizhan Electronics utilizes premium lithium chemistries including LiFePO₄, known for:
- Exceptional thermal stability
- Resistance to explosion and leakage
- Superior cycle life
Combined with multi-level BMS protection, these batteries ensure the safety of both patients and medical staff.
1.3 Long Cycle Life and Low Maintenance
Yizhan’s packs typically achieve:
- 2000–4000+ cycles (LiFePO₄)
- Near-zero maintenance
- Predictable long-term performance
This reduces replacement frequency and operating cost for hospitals and medical device brands.
1.4 Precise and Stable Power Output
Medical devices rely on extremely stable current and voltage. Lithium batteries deliver:
- Low internal resistance
- Consistent power output
- High efficiency during fast charging
This ensures accurate operation in devices like infusion pumps and patient monitoring systems.

2.1 Compliance With Global Medical Certifications
Medical batteries must pass the world’s most demanding certification systems. Yizhan Electronics provides solutions that meet:
- IEC 62133
- UL 2054 / UL 1642
- UN38.3 Transport Safety
- ISO 13485 medical device quality system support
Yizhan’s engineering team collaborates with certification bodies to help OEM clients successfully complete global compliance testing.

2.3 Advanced Smart BMS (Battery Management System)
Yizhan’s medical battery packs integrate intelligent BMS functions:
- Overcurrent, overvoltage, over-temperature protection
- Real-time monitoring of battery health
- High-accuracy SOC/SOH algorithms
- CAN/SMBus/RS485/UART communication options
- Hardware and software redundancy protection
This ensures the pack “thinks, records, and protects.”
2.4 Structural Durability for Medical Environments
Medical batteries must endure:
- Sterilization procedures
- Mechanical shock/vibration
- Temperature fluctuations
- Long standby periods
Yizhan designs flame-retardant, waterproof, and impact-resistant protective structures, ensuring stability even under harsh conditions.
